The songs played at NHL games when the home team scores

Similarly, the Utah Mammoth team chose a song by the band Used, who are also from Utah. Dallas also incorporated music, using a Pantera song, but it feels like a predictable choice.

Lots of teams have official songs, but they often feel forced. The truly great ones are memorable and keep fans energized long after the action on the field. Here’s a look at the songs each team uses.

  • Anaheim Ducks – “Coming for You” (The Offspring)
  • Boston Bruins – “Kernkraft 400” (Zombie Nation)
  • Buffalo Sabres – “Kickstart My Heart” (Mötley Crüe) for the blue jerseys and “Song 2” (Blur) for the black and red jerseys
  • Calgary Flames – “T.N.T.” (AC/DC)
  • Carolina Hurricanes – “Raise Up” (Petey Pablo)
  • Chicago Blackhawks – “Chlelsea Dagger” (The Fratellis)
  • Colorado Avalanche – “Chase the Sun” (Planet Funk)
  • Columbus Blue Jackets – “For Those About to Rock (We Salute You” (AC/DC) and “The Whip” (Locksley)
  • Dallas Stars – “Puck Off” (Pantera)
  • Detroit Red Wings – “Without Me” (Eminem)
  • Edmonton Oilers – “Fluxland” (XL)
  • Florida Panthers – “Panthers Pulse” (Öwnboss and Selva)
  • Los Angeles Kings – POWER RIDE 22″ (Fred Coury)
  • Minnesota Wild – “Shout” (The Isley Brothers)
  • Montreal Canadiens – “Canadiens Goal Song” (Antoine Becks)
  • Nashville Predators – “I Like It, I Love It” (Tim McGraw) and “Gold on the Ceiling” (The Black Keys)
  • New Jersey Devils – “Howl” (The Gaslight Anthem)
  • New York Islanders – “Crowd Chant” (Joe Satriani)
  • New York Rangers – “Slapshot” (Ray Castoldi)
  • Ottawa Senators – “Song 2” (Blur)
  • Philadelphia Flyers – “Ain’t Talkin’ ‘Bout Love” (Van Halen)
  • Pittsburgh Penguins – “Party Hard” (Andrew W.K.)
  • San Jose Sharks – “Power Bite” (BVRNOUT)
  • Seattle Kraken – “Lithium” (Nirvana)
  • St. Louis Blues – “The Blues Have the Urge Goal Song (Let’s Go Blues” (The Urge)
  • Tampa Bay Lightning – “Burn It to the Ground” (Nickelback)
  • Toronto Maple Leafs – “Düp Düp” (Mickie Krause) and “Panama” (Van Halen) for Original Six games
  • Utah Mammoth – “Pretty Handsome Awkward” (The Used)
  • Vancouver Canucks – “Don’t You (Forget about Me)” (Simple Minds)
  • Vegas Golden Knights – “Vegas Lights” (Panic! At The Disco)
  • Washington Capitals – Individual goal songs such Captain Alex Ovechkin having “Shake, Rattle and Roll” (Big Joe Turner)
  • Winnipeg Jets – “Gonna Celebrate” (The Phantoms) followed by individual goal songs
